HPU vs. West Virginia Wesleyan
HPU ranked #-1 and West Virginia Wesleyan ranked #-1 in national university ranking. The following statements compare High Point University and West Virginia Wesleyan College with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- HPU's tuition ($44,208) is more expensive than West Virginia Wesleyan ($33,494).
- HPU's acceptance rate (76.83%) is lower than West Virginia Wesleyan (95.05%).
- West Virginia Wesleyan has higher yield (22.86%) than HPU (12.23%).
- HPU's SAT score (1,210) is higher than West Virginia Wesleyan (1,020).
- West Virginia Wesleyan's students to faculty ratio (13 to 1) is lower than HPU (17 to 1).
- HPU (6,052 students) is larger than West Virginia Wesleyan (991 students) with more enrolled students.
- West Virginia Wesleyan ($26,624) has higher amount of financial aid than HPU ($24,855).
- HPU's graduation rate (70%) is higher than West Virginia Wesleyan (49%).
